标签:纯音频文件播放的兼容性与标准解析
" />
html5的`
理解
在HTML5中,
具体来说,当一个
标准符合性与浏览器兼容性
将纯音频文件用于
因此,关于浏览器兼容性,现代主流浏览器(如Chrome, Firefox, Safari, Edge等)都已广泛支持这一特性。如果某个浏览器无法通过
立即学习“前端免费学习笔记(深入)”;
使用示例
以下是一个简单的示例,展示如何使用
使用 video 标签播放音频
使用 zuojiankuohaophpcnvideoyoujiankuohaophpcn 标签播放纯音频
尽管通常用于视频播放,HTML5的zuojiankuohaophpcnvideoyoujiankuohaophpcn标签同样能够处理并播放纯音频文件。
这得益于其作为媒体元素的核心能力,能够解析并呈现不带视频轨道的媒体资源。
示例:播放 MP3 音频
您的浏览器不支持HTML5视频标签,或无法播放此音频格式。
请确保将 "your-audio-file.mp3" 和 "your-audio-file.ogg" 替换为实际的音频文件路径。
使用 zuojiankuohaophpcnsourceyoujiankuohaophpcn 标签可以提供多种格式的音频,以增强浏览器兼容性。
controls 属性将显示浏览器自带的播放控制条。
注意事项
- 语义化: 尽管
zuojiankuohaophpcnvideoyoujiankuohaophpcn 可以播放音频,但从语义化的角度,如果内容纯粹是音频,推荐使用 zuojiankuohaophpcnaudioyoujiankuohaophpcn 标签。这有助于搜索引擎理解内容,并可能对辅助技术(如屏幕阅读器)更友好。
- 用户界面: 当
zuojiankuohaophpcnvideoyoujiankuohaophpcn 播放纯音频时,通常只会显示一个空白的播放区域(如果未设置 poster 属性)和播放控制条。如果需要更友好的音频播放界面,可能需要自定义CSS或JavaScript。
- 性能: 无论使用
zuojiankuohaophpcnvideoyoujiankuohaophpcn 还是 zuojiankuohaophpcnaudioyoujiankuohaophpcn,加载和播放音频的性能开销是相似的,主要取决于音频文件的大小和编码。
在上述代码中,controls 属性会显示浏览器默认的播放、暂停、音量控制等界面。由于没有视频流,播放区域可能会显示为黑色或透明,但音频会正常播放。
与
虽然
- 语义化:
- 默认行为:
- API: 两个标签都暴露了相似的媒体API(如play(), pause(), currentTime等),但在某些特定场景下,语义化的选择可能更符合开发者的预期。
总结
HTML5的











